After analysing the results of systematic experimental research on frost susceptibility tests, a new frost heave prediction model, including the heave ratio eta and rate R, is first proposed in this paper. Six main factors influencing frost heave are considered: initial water content W, initial dry unit weight gamma-d, frost penetration rate V(f), groundwater level H(W), plasticity index I(p) and ion content S. The model could be expressed by: eta = B0WB1-gamma-dB2VfB3. exp(B4HW)exp(B5Ip)exp(B6S) and R = B'0WB'1-gamma-dB'2exp(B'3Hw)exp(B'4Ip)exp(B'5S) with a good reliability, where B0 to B6 and B'0 to B'5 are the characteristic constants of clayey soils. The effect of each factor on frost susceptibility of soils is discussed also.
